Structure and Working Principle
The structure of a large lighting distribution panel includes an enclosure, busbars, circuit breakers, and terminal blocks. The enclosure, usually made of steel or aluminum, provides protection against environmental factors and unauthorized access. Busbars, often copper or aluminum, distribute power to individual circuits. The working principle involves receiving power from the main electrical supply and distributing it to multiple lighting circuits through circuit breakers or fuses. Each circuit can be individually controlled and protected, allowing for efficient management of lighting systems. The panel may also include meters and indicators for monitoring voltage, current, and power consumption.

Maintenance and Precautions
Regular maintenance is crucial to ensure the safe and efficient operation of large lighting distribution panels. This includes periodic inspections for signs of wear, corrosion, or loose connections. Cleaning the panel and its components can prevent dust buildup, which may lead to overheating or electrical faults. Precautions include ensuring proper grounding to prevent electrical shocks, avoiding overloading circuits, and using only compatible components for repairs or upgrades. It is also essential to follow manufacturer guidelines and local electrical codes during installation and maintenance to ensure compliance and safety.
